About
Jump Room Films is an independent production company based in New York City, NY, originally founded as Dauphin Productions in 1989 before being renamed. The company is known for experimental and internationally themed film projects, including the in-development period piece 'Who Killed Pushkin,' an experimental film about the life and death of Russian poet Alexander Pushkin. The company operates as a small, owner-directed indie outfit seeking sales agents and distributors for its projects.
